Typhoon is an octet (!) from Portland, OR whose latest single has us in somewhat of a tizzy. “Rorschach” is a great starter point for the group’s unique post-pop approach, acting a single which is actually a snippet of a greater movement (titled Floodplains) that the band released back in October. The full album, titled Offerings, will be out in October… Until then, start digesting the intricate guitar work, intimate vocal delivery, and left-field instrumentation that “Rorschach” has to offer.
